    My Gramma died 11 years ago, and I received all of her quilting stuff. A lot of her stuff I couldn't use because of the poor quality(a bargain is a bargain) she also didn't care if the material was all cotton, so after going through everything, I probably ended up with 15 large totes. Then my mom passes 2 years ago, and received 25 large totes, material and laces and such, then the quilting pariphenalia . Then, when my older sister passed away in july, we had to get the appt. emptied out or pay her rent so everything was just stuck in bags and totes and put in sister's storage shed. So last weekend my younger sis and I decided to start going through it. I brought home 8 boxes of material one full box of Ufo's, and we're still not half way through it, we have a guest quarters behind our house(25X32) and it is 3/4 way full of sewing stuff. so I have my UFO's, Gram's UFO's, Mom's Ufo's and my sister Genine's UFO's. But, I must also say I have found some treasures in some of those UFO's. Found a quilt top made from tri-chem painted blocks that we made when my baby sister was 4 years old, she's now 46, it's beautiful, and all 4 of us girls have signed the blocks we made, what a treasure.
